Transaction 43e9d061c357b3d8ed9e48ef34cdc448fa52af20977b0728059d1fbdc5607ee6

2 Input
1 Outputs
  • 43e9d061c357b3d8ed9e48ef34cdc448fa52af20977b0728059d1fbdc5607ee6:0
  • value  589979241
    address  12ioRFbVK557uhs4ScM5JbnT1scvVH8GV1